Earthquake Information for New Madrid, Missouri

New Madrid, MO has a moderate earthquake risk, with a total of 653 earthquakes since 1931. The USGS database shows that there is a 21.87% chance of a major earthquake within 50km of New Madrid, MO within the next 50 years. The largest earthquake within 30 miles of New Madrid, MO was a 4.4 Magnitude in 1991.
